ISOCP is a single-line SHX font originally designed by Autodesk for use with pen plotters in CAD software. Because it is a "shape" font defined by single lines rather than solid outlines, it does not have a native "Bold" weight like standard TrueType fonts. Achieving a Bold Effect with ISOCP
If you need ISOCP to appear bolder in your designs or technical drawings, you can use these workarounds:
Adjust Lineweights (CAD): In AutoCAD or Inventor, you cannot simply click a "Bold" button for SHX fonts. Instead, assign the text to a layer with a thicker lineweight or use a plot style (CTB/STB) to make the lines appear heavier when printed.
Switch to ISOCPEUR (TrueType): For standard office applications like Visio or Word, use the TrueType variant ISOCPEUR. Unlike the SHX version, ISOCPEUR supports standard bold formatting, though some users find the text still looks light due to its strict 1:10 thickness-to-height ratio.

The ISOCP family includes several variants primarily distinguished by their vertical line spacing:
ISOCP: Standard proportional font with the largest line feed (76 units).
ISOCP2: Reduced line spacing (60 units) and often includes additional symbols like the Euro. ISOCP3: The tightest line spacing (52 units).
ISOCT: A "tabular" or fixed-width version where every character occupies the same horizontal space. Common Issues
The ISOCP font (ISO Cadet P) is a standard "stick" font commonly used in CAD software like AutoCAD. Because it is a single-line SHX font, it does not have a native "Bold" style that you can simply toggle on like in a word processor.
To achieve a bold look for ISOCP in your project or post, you generally have three options: 1. Increase Lineweight (Best for CAD)
Instead of changing the font itself, you can assign a thicker lineweight to the text layer or object.
Layer Settings: Place your text on a specific layer and assign a thicker pen weight (e.g., 0.35mm or 0.50mm) to that layer.
Plot Styles: If you use CTB or STB plot style tables, assign a color to your ISOCP text and set that color to a higher lineweight in the Plot Style Manager. 2. Switch to ISOCPEUR or TrueType
If you need the text to appear bold on the screen and not just when printed, consider these alternatives:
ISOCPEUR: This is a proportionally sized version of the font that often handles styles better in modern software like Revit.
ISOCP.ttf: You can find and install TrueType (TTF) versions of ISOCP that may support standard bold formatting. 3. Adjust Width Factor
A common "quick fix" in AutoCAD is to change the Width Factor in the Text Style settings.
Increasing the width (e.g., to 1.1 or 1.2) won't technically make the lines thicker, but it makes the characters wider, which can improve readability on large prints.

Working with the ISOCP font can be a bit tricky because it is primarily a single-line technical font used in engineering and CAD environments like AutoCAD and Inventor. Unlike standard desktop fonts, "bolding" it often requires specific technical workarounds rather than just hitting a "bold" button. 🏗️ What is ISOCP Bold?
ISOCP is a Shape (SHX) font, designed for high-speed plotting and clarity in technical drawings. Because it is a single-line font, it technically does not have a "bold" variant in the way a TrueType font (TTF) does. If you need a bolder look, you have a few options: 🛠️ How to Achieve a "Bold" Effect
Lineweight Manipulation (AutoCAD/Plotting): The most common way to make ISOCP look bold is to assign it to a layer with a thicker lineweight or a specific color linked to a thicker pen setting in your plot style table.
TrueType Alternatives: Use the ISOCPEUR font, which is a TrueType (TTF) version of the ISO standard. Unlike the SHX version, it can often be set to a bold style in modern software.
Text Style Overrides: In some applications, you can create a custom Text Style and select "Bold" from the font style dropdown if a bold variant of the font is installed on your system.
